It definitely had some great features. Quests were all significant feeling with decent objectives, writing, and humor that made it never feel like normal MMO quests that ask you to collect 10 of some random object. Music was surprisingly fantastic and there was a shit ton of it. It's also one of the few games where focusing on different stats can really individualize your character and open up quests that others can't do. Very few games allow you to just chop trees and become a master lumberjack. Most of the time you're required to level up and tasks such as that are just side activities. Stats like fishing, woodcutting, and mining actually felt not only profitable but completely viable as a character focus. Environments were also really fun to explore with lots of variety, secrets, and stuff to do.

It really rewarded players for thinking about their abilities. Can you use magic? Try using telekinesis on the items down in a bank's basement. Good at cooking and fishing? Make a killing by just fishing lobsters and cooking them right on the pier. It was a rare type of MMO that didn't force you into a specific role, and then rewarded you for whatever choice you made when building your character. I remember just focusing on cooking alone when starting out and I had a blast.

It had issues. Graphically it was pretty rough, even for the time, there were lots of ways to exploit the game or outright mess with players and very little control, point and click movement was questionable in a lot of action-oriented settings, quests were annoying sometimes if you don't bring the items you need ahead of time, and goddamn was everything a grind. Still, it was unique and fun.

What set Runescape apart was that it combined the classic RPG with point-and-click adventure style gameplay. This allowed the game to play to the strengths of both genres while minimizing some of their drawbacks.

Does that mean it was good? Well, that depends on your point of view. It was, and always has been, a tedious game. If you can lose yourself in the game world to the point where the tedium becomes enjoyable, then you will like it. I can and still do.
